The Haunting (1963)

Whatever walks at Hill House walks alone! This week, Lucé makes a case for the gay gothic classic, The Haunting (1963). Adapted from Shirley Jackson’s novel, The Haunting of Hill House, Lucé insists this chilling black and white version is better than it's counterparts (the 1999 remake & 2019 Netflix miniseries).
